Exam Focus
- Malt is made by sprouting and drying cereal grains such as barley or wheat.
- Kilning produces different malt shades and flavors.
- Unmalted corn or rice may be used in brewing.
Malt and adjunct grains
Grain provides fermentable extract, color, and flavor. Malted and unmalted grains both appear in beer production.
